8. By Steinar H. Gunderson

* Non-maintainer upload.
* debian/patches/01-ipcomp_hippi.dpatch: Fix net/ipsec/ipcomp.c so it no
  longer attempts to copy the "private" field of a struct_skbuff when
  CONFIG_HIPPI is enabled; it was removed after 2.6.13, and this broke
  compilation with 2.6.16, linux-patch-openswan and CONFIG_HIPPI.
  (Closes: #363375)
